History of Design Education in India
1840: The first art schools in the country came up in the 1800’s Bombay Art school (1857)
(now known as Sir JJ School of Arts); MSU, school of Arts, Baroda (1887); college of Arts,
Kolkata (1884); etc. The schools in addition to academic programs in fine art included
courses in pottery, title making, metal crafts, etc., later on the 1950’s. There institutes
programmed in graphic design (named commercial/applied arts) catering to the media and
publishing industry in the country.
1913: Kala Bhavana, the Art College was conceived as part of Shantiniketan – a University
setup by the Tagore family. The school also has a Shilpa Sadana – a center for rural craft,
technology and design.
1922: Rabindranath Tagore visits Barhaus School at Wincer, Germany in 1921 meets with
Paul Klee, Welter Gropius and other invites them to send an exhibition to India. In 1922 the
Barhaus exhibition was bought to Kolkata and exhibited at the Indian society for oriented
arts in Kolkata works by Klee Itten, Kandinsky and their students were exhibited,
Rabindranath Tagore known the significance of Barhaus.
1958: Charles and Roy Eames invited by the government of India recommendation for a
training programs to support small industries they want around the country talking to
experts and observing centers of craft and studying the local industry their recommendation
resulted in “The India Design Report.”
1960: Based on the Report be Charles and Roy Eames the government of India setup “The
National Institute of Design” in Ahmadabad, the school started with programs in basic
design and a few years later with programs in industrial design and visual communication.
1962-70: NID invited many well-known designers to its campus many of them spent
significant time at the school teaching and designing Adrian Fruitier.
1969: Industrial designs were setup by the government of India under the auspicious of the
Indian Institute of Technology, Bombay. IDC at IIT Bombay initiated the post graduate
programs in industrial design.
1982-85: Under the United Nations development program, industrial design center invited
design educator such as – Crui Snosippe, Kohie Sugiqra (teachers at the UIM School in
Germany), Arthur Pulos (USA), and Ettore Sotsass (from Italy) and others. They spend 1 to 6
interacting, teaching and doing design projects at IDC, IIT Bombay.
1985: The modern of education at IDC, IIT Bombay was adopted by other IIT’s and the Indian
institute of science in Bangalore these institutes started offering post graduate studies in
product design-IIT Delhi (1985) IISC Bangalore(1990), IIT Kanpur(2004).
1987: The ministries of textile setup the National Institute of Fashion Technology in Delhi.
The school started program in fashion, accessories and life style products catering to the
needs of the fashion industry in India.
1997: The newly formed Indian Institute of Technology at IIT Guwahati with the support of
the Industrial Design Center at IIT Bombay introduced at Fully Fledged Department of design
(DOD) with B Des, M Des and Doctoral Degree.
1998: The ministry of crafts initiated the “Craft Institute of India” at Jaipur, with assistant
from the National Institute of Design, Ahmedabad. The Institute offers a pregame in crafts
and designs.
1999: Late nineties (containing with market reforms and opening up of the Indian Economy)
saw the start of the private design schools in India.
Seminars and Round Tables on ‘Design Education in India’
1979: UNIDO-ICSID-India meets on ‘Design for Development’ at NID Ahmadabad and IIT
Bombay.
1994: Seminar ‘Design Education UIM and after’ conduct by the industrial design Centre at
IIT Bombay.
2002: Seminar ‘Design Education Tradition and Modernity-DEIM’ conduct by the National
Institute of Design at Ahmedabad.
2006: Industry- Academic Roundtables and Feedback on ‘Interaction design and Animation
Design’ curriculum development held at the Industry Design Centre IIT Bombay.
2007: National Graphic Design Educational meet held during the event ‘Isograds Design
Week in India’s at IDC, IIT Bombay.

Elements of design
 Design elements are the basic units of visual image.
 Line, colour, texture, shape and form are the elements
of design.
Line
 Lines have several aspects including direction, thickness,
sharpness, and length. There are two types of lines
 Straight lines (vertical, horizontal, diagonal, zigzag), Curved
lines.
Colour
 By passing light through a prism that refracted or bent the
light rays into a spectrum of colors.
 Color is contained in light and it does not exist in the
absence of light.
Textures
 It is a feel of a surface.
 There are two types of texture
 Visual and Tactile.
Shape
 It is a self contained defined area of geometric or organic
form.
 A positive shape in a painting automatically forms a
negative space.
 It can also show perspective by overlapping.
Dots
 Dots are basic element of design.
 They are functional and decorative.
Principles of Design
Every design demands arranging of its components in
manners which are best dictated by certain principles.
These principles of design guide the arrangement of
elements of design to make it a good piece of art. It is
important for any artist or designer to arrange the
elements in a pleasing manner. Hence, knowledge and
understanding of these principles is important.
The principles of design are:-
1. Repetition
2. Gradation
3. Harmony
4. Dominance
5. Balance
6. Contrast
7. Radiation
8. Proportion
9. Rhythm
10. Unity
Repetition
When any element of design- dot, line, shape, color, texture is
used more than once in a garment, repetition occurs. It makes the
eye move over the design, hence is directional. This movement
united the design. Human body has symmetry; hence the garment
elements are also placed in some symmetry, example sleeves,
pockets, collar lapels. Buttons, trims and embroidery on a garment
can also have symmetry. Repetition cab is of various types. It could
be regular, irregular, inverted, alternate or parallel.
Harmony
When one or more qualities of the design are similar, harmony occurs between them. These
similar features are repeated on the garment. Tones of same hue create harmony if put
together. White and black can be made harmonious through adding gray with it. The design
elements can create harmony by linking with the mood of the garment.
Rhythm
The elements are placed in a manner that eye moves in a
direction, this motion of the eye causes rhythm. The features of
the design are so arranged that the eye moves over the
garment, in an orderly predictable manner. Rhythmic effect
becomes stronger when the pattern is repeated. It could be an
identical repetitive pattern or at irregular intervals throughout
the design. Rhythm is seen on gathers, pleats, frills, drapes,
flowing hemlines, seams, laces etc.
Contrast
A contrast occurs when two or more totally unrelated features
occur in one design. Contrast is the principle which draws
attention. Contrast sometimes becomes very important in a
design, on the other hand too much of contrast creates
confusion.
Proportion
It is the way in which all parts in a design are related to each other as to the design by scale
and size. Proportion is usually the best when all design areas are not exactly the same. But
the relationship between the unequal parts should be pleasing to the eye. Sometimes, too
much difference or too little difference also does not create an interest. By changing the
proportions, different styles can be created from the same design. Different proportions
have different illusions. If the waistline of the dress is lowered or raised, the proportion of
the dress elements like, bodice, skirt, flare etc. is change. The result is in the varied illusions.
Balance
Weight of the different elements of the design is equally
distributed to create balance. This gives stability to the whole
design. In some designs, the elements are repeated exactly the
same way as on the other side of the axis. It is like a reversed
mirror image. Balance in a garment can be adjusted by moving of
seams, yokes, panels, and darts by adding or subtracting fullness
and also by arranging openings.
Dominance
Dominance principle has the highlighting function with each
design having a focal point or a point holding the design. Usually
there is one dominance or emphasis point. When there is no
dominant feature the eye becomes bored and restless.
Radiation
From a central point, there is a movement of elements in all directions, this is called
radiation. The movement creates interest on the central point from where the elements
radiate out to the outer edges of the elements. Radiation is directional in nature; it can be
in similar directions, several directions, opposite directions or all directions. Radiation
principle is applicable to elements of line and shape only.
Gradation
When identical elements change on every repetition in increasing or decreasing order, it is
called gradation. It is repetition with variation. It is uniting but moving in a direction.
Gradation can be seen in shapes, color, line and size.
Unity
All elements of design strive to have unity when placed together in a piece of art. The
elements of design and principles of design should be so placed that neither should be
overdone. There should be no competition between the elements. A completely united
design is that which spoils with the removal or addition of even a single dot, line, shape,
color or texture. The elements are placed in perfect harmony with each other.
FASHION TERMINOLOGY
Fashion terminology is the basic terms that we use in our daily life related to fashion. This is
important for us to read these terminologies.
Some basic fashion terms are:-
Style
Design
Fad
Ford
Fashion look
Accessories
Fashion trend
Fashion season
Taste
Classic
Fashion cycle
1) Style: - Style is a characteristic or distinctive mode of
presentation or conceptualization in a particular field. Style
exists in writing, speaking, home decorating and table
manners, to make a few examples. In apparel style is the
characteristic or distinctive appearance of a garment – the
combination of features that makes it different from other
garments.
2) Design: - Designs generated by making specific variation
in some style. Manufactures usually produce several
designs or variations of a popular
Style.
3) Taste: - taste can be defined as the ability to discern and
appreciate that which makes for excellence at a particular
time in a particular circumstance.
In fashion taste refers to an individual’s opinion of
what is and what is not attractive and appropriate for a given
occasion.
4) Classic: - some styles never became completely absolute but instead remains more or
less accepted for an extended period. Style or design that continues to be considered in
good taste over a long period are classic. A classic is a style or design that satisfied a
basic need and remains in general fashion acceptance for an extended period of time.
5) Fad: - a fashion that suddenly swipes into popularity affecting relatively few of the total
population and then quickly disappears is called fad. Fad has been called miniature
fashion.
6) Ford: - a ford is a fashion that sells in great quantities and widely copied at the variety of
price level. A ford is also called a best seller or a runner. It consistently with sell through
a season or a year at full price.
7) Fashion look: -A fashion look refers to the
total accessories costume. The term was
introduced in 1947 with Christian Dior’s
“New look “which was a radical change from
the fashion during the world war 2nd
.
8) Accessories: - fashion accessories are items
that accompany item of wearing apparel to
complete the total fashion look. Accessories
include hats, gloves, jewelry, scarf, belt,
handbags, shoes, artificial flowers and hair
ornaments.
9) Fashion trend: - fashion trend is the direction
in which a fashion is moving. A number of
trends are present in any given time. Trends
include those fashions gaining in popularity
and acceptance in the market. Such fashion are the “incoming trends”, those fashion
demising popularity are the “outgoing trends”.
10) Fashion cycle: - Fashion moves in invisible pattern that follow definite directions. These
patterns of movement are referred to as fashion cycle. Each fashion moves in a cycle
that includes several stages from the introduction of the fashion through its decline in
popularity. Fashion acceptance is usually described as a fashion cycle. A fashion cycle is
often depicted as a bell shaped curve reflecting how a fashion moves from acceptance
of one specific style to decline of that style.
Stages of fashion cycle
a) Introduction: - The first stage of fashion cycle is introduction. At this beginning stage
the product is first introduced and is accepted by only a limited number of people,
like fashion leaders, the people who like to be are first with what is new. At this
stage of the cycle fashion implies only style and newness.
b) Rise: - when new styles are seen, worn by celebrities on television or photograph in
magazines, they attract the attention of the general public. As consumer interest
increases manufactures copy the new look or adopt some of their dominant features
making simpler style in preparation for rising sales acceptation.
c) Peak: - When a fashion is at the height of its popularity, it may be in such demand
adaptation of it at many price levels. Volume production requires a likelihood of
mass acceptance.

FASHION HISTORY
Fashion is a general term for a popular style or practice,
especially in clothing, footwear, accessories, makeup, body
piercing or furniture. According to fashion cycle fashion repeat
itself after a particular time. Fashion history gives us information
about fashion in previous years.
Some famous looks of fashion history:-
Flapper look: - Flapper look is introduced in 1920’s after First
World War. A flapper was initially a derogatory term, but soon
was used to describe any young woman of the mid 1920’s who
wore cloche hats, bobbed cut hair. In this era tubular dresses
with shorter skirts with pleats, gathers or slits are in fashion.
Flare look: - this look is introduced in 1930’s. In this era majority of dresses were cut on the
bias grain to give the dress a flowing look at the bottom. Fabrics such as silk, satin, organza,
net, chiffon, brocade, velvet and lace were used to great effect.
Disco look: -disco look is popular in 1970’s era. It is known as three piece suits for men and
wrap around rayon or jersey dresses for women. This is
known disco look because at this time people are crazy for
disco. Colors are multicolored like disco lights. Make up was
garish and glittery. This time boys used makeup like girls and
they wear ear rings etc. like girls.
Punk look: -Punk look is introduced in fashion after disco
look. Punk as a style originated from London from the
designer “Vivienne Westwood” and her partner Malcolm
McLaren. Safety pins became nose and ear jewelry and they
colored their hairs with trendy colors. Punk fashion can be
traced to the ripped jeans, torn t- shirts, scrappy haircuts and worn torn leather jackets.
Christian Dior’s new look: - The French designer Christian Dior introduced the classic
modern pencil skirt in the late 40’s (1947) using the term H- line to describe its shape. Dior
created his skirt while envisioning the hobble skirt his mother would wear in the early
1900’s.
